Mase, whose real name is Mason Durell Betha, is an American rapper and songwriter known for his smooth lyrical delivery and charismatic stage presence. Originally hailing from Jacksonville, Florida, Mase moved to Harlem at a young age, where he developed his unique rap style. His career took off in the late 1990s, and he quickly became one of the defining voices of hip-hop during that era.

P Diddy, born Sean John Combs, is a multifaceted American rapper, record producer, and entrepreneur. His influence extends beyond music, impacting fashion, business, and philanthropy. Born in Harlem, New York City, P Diddy has always been a prominent figure in the entertainment industry. Over the years, he has amassed numerous accolades and forged a reputation for his innovative approach to music production.

Mase's breakthrough came when he was signed to Bad Boy Records. Under P Diddy's mentorship, Mase released his debut album, which achieved critical and commercial success. His unique style and infectious energy captivated audiences, propelling him to the forefront of the hip-hop scene.

Mase's musical journey began in Jacksonville, where he was first introduced to hip-hop culture. Relocating to Harlem exposed him to a diverse range of musical influences, including gospel and R&B, which later became integral elements of his sound. Mase's upbringing in a musically rich environment laid the foundation for his future success in the rap scene.
P Diddy's career took off when he founded Bad Boy Records, a label that would go on to become one of the most successful in hip-hop history. His keen ear for talent and ability to produce chart-topping hits quickly established him as a prominent figure in the music industry.
